You can pull out common variables and numbers from each of these terms. They share {{{3xy^2}}}. Pulling out from all of them makes [(3*x^3*y^2) – (3*x^2*y^2) + (3*x*y^2)] become {{{3xy^2(x^2-x+1)}}}.
